Default Compare Side by Side - Reset Window Position

When using Compare Side by Side, what does Reset Window Position do? When I
click it, I don't see anything change. Under what circumstances does Reset
Window Position do something and what is it that it does? Thanks for the help!

When you have two documents side by side, you can choose Window
Arrange All to place them top and bottom, or otherwise resize them and
drag them around. When you get tired of that, click the Reset Window
Position button and they'll pop back into the side-by-side
arrangement.
